Step 1: Choosing the Right Program at Rudae’s

Rudae’s offers a range of programs designed to fit your goals and interests. Here’s a quick overview:

Cosmetology

The Cosmetology Program covers everything from hair design to skin and nail care. You’ll learn cutting, coloring, styling, chemical treatments, manicures, facials, and more. It’s a well-rounded program perfect for students who want to do it all.

  • Length: 1500 hours
  • Outcome: Prepare for Indiana State Board licensure
  • Career options: Hairstylist, salon owner, makeup artist, color specialist, and more.

Esthetics

Interested in skincare, facials, waxing, and makeup? The Esthetics Program is focused on helping others look and feel their best through skin health and cosmetic application.

  • Length: 900 hours
  • Outcome: Prepares students for the esthetics licensure exam
  • Career options: Esthetician, spa technician, skincare consultant, makeup artist.

Manicuring

The Manicuring Program teaches the art and science of nail care, including manicures, pedicures, nail enhancements, and hand/foot treatments.

  • Length: 600 hours
  • Outcome: Prepares students to become licensed nail technicians
  • Career options: Nail technician, nail salon owner, mobile nail service provider.

Each program combines hands-on training, classroom instruction, and real salon experience to help you graduate confident and career-ready.

Step 2: Admission Requirements

Getting started is easier than you might think. Here’s what you’ll need to enroll at Rudae’s:

Basic Requirements

  • Must be at least 17 years old
  • Must have a high school diploma or GED
  • Must complete an enrollment application
  • Participate in a school tour and interview

You don’t need any prior beauty experience—just a passion for the industry and a willingness to learn.

Step 4: Understanding Financial Aid

One of the most common questions we hear is: How can I afford beauty school?

Financial Aid Options

Rudae’s is a Title IV eligible school, which means federal financial aid is available to those who qualify. Options may include:

  • Pell Grants (don’t need to be repaid)
  • Federal student loans
  • Parent PLUS loans
  • Veterans benefits (if eligible)

Our financial aid advisors will walk you through the FAFSA (Free Application for Federal Student Aid) process and help you find the best combination of aid for your situation.

Scholarships

We also accept outside scholarships, and our team can help you find scholarship opportunities from beauty organizations and nonprofits.

Step 5: What to Expect in Beauty School

Once you’re enrolled, what’s next? Here’s what a typical student journey at Rudae’s looks like:

Classroom + Hands-On Learning

Each program blends theory (classroom learning) with hands-on experience. In the beginning, you’ll focus on the basics—sanitation, safety, anatomy, and foundational techniques.

As you progress, you’ll move to the student salon, where you’ll work with real clients under instructor supervision. This is where your confidence grows!

Common Questions About Beauty School

How long does it take to graduate?

It depends on the program:

  • Cosmetology: 9 – 18 months 
  • Esthetics: 8 – 11 months
  • Nail Technology: 5 – 7.5 months 

Do I need to bring my own tools?

Nope! Each program includes a professional student kit with the tools and supplies you’ll need—from shears and brushes to skincare products and mannequins.

What’s the dress code?

Students are expected to dress professionally and follow school guidelines. This helps you get used to salon standards and prepares you for the real world.
